How solar events cause aurora:

Solar Flare

Indirect — can launch plasma clouds toward Earth

Plasma Cloud

High — if aimed at Earth, causes aurora in 1-3 days

Magnetic Storm

Direct — aurora is happening or imminent!

Solar Wind Gust

Moderate — can sustain aurora for days
